Mark a Method Limit Before Sharing a Claim
Use three linked fields: result, method limit, and safe scope. Keep each field brief and attach the page or chapter landmark that supports it.
Pair a striking nonfiction result with the limitation that controls where it applies. A compact three-anchor trail keeps the note useful when you return later or discuss it with someone using another edition.
Step 1
Anchor the location
Record the page or chapter before interpreting the moment. Add the current reading boundary when later knowledge could change the note.
Step 2
Result
Record the result and page.
Step 3
Method limit
Find the sample, design, or measurement limit.
Step 4
Safe scope
Rewrite the claim at the scope the method supports.
